Tips: Ensure the battery is fully charged before installation. Review the installation and test the alternator output using a multimeter.Slip the drive belt back in position by using the tensioner arm and reinstall all cable connections.Install the new alternator and tighten the mounting bolts with a ratchet.Compare the new alternator with the old alternator and check whether everything matches, including the mounting bolt holes.Remove the old alternator from the bracket.Once the belt is off, unfasten the mounting bolts connecting the alternator to the bracket.Remove the drive belt from the pulley by loosening the belt tensioner.Disconnect the cable connections from the back of the alternator.
